hi,

 

i am running mdv2009 one from a fresh install of a 'live' cd, problem is my compiz is not working,

 

i have tried all the configurations i know but as soon as i go to system settings > desktop-system settings > configure desktop effects > general and tick the box,

log-out and log-in, i am presented with a white screen then a dark gray screen - with no desktop,

 

the only way i can get out of this is by logging out and logging back into kde3, unticking the above box, logging out and logging back into kde4 (with no compiz in kde3 either)

 

i have tried changing the driver from the default ATI one, but my system becomes unusable and i have to use knoppix to re-edit my xorg.conf

 

i have also tried control center > hardware > configure 3D desktop effects > advanced settings and choosing xgl

with this i get compiz, but its very slow and 'jerky', infact everything is slow and i have to change back to native support

 

any help or pointers would ease my headache

 

i have 1gb ddr400 ram, p4 3.4 cpu and a radeon 9550 256ddr graphics card

after more headaches and configurations, i have finally solved the problem

 

believing that mandriva was not the problem, left me with one other option

 

i changed my graphics card for a radeon 9250, enabled compiz and it works,

configured compiz how i want it - changed back to the 9550, white screen only,

 

changed back to the 9250 - full compiz,

 

tried the 9550 in a pclinuxos box fully configured - white screen only

 

my conclusion is that i have a faulty radeon 9550 graphics card

 

this issue is solved,
